                I can’t say anything negative, although I know of some people saying that the quality is not anymore what it used to be...
                Mine are from the classic handmade line which is the higher line of boots, built in 2011. Stitchings, lining, finish looks all great to me. The ultra belly caiman is super soft, yet durable.

                  Mine are also from the handmade line. Lemon wood pegs, and a whole bunch of details I can't remember. I do remember that I got them at the now defunct J. Gilbert Footwear in Tucson, AZ almost exactly a decade ago. They were a special make-up for the store, and have gorgeous details and a perfect selection of smooth and rough-out leathers. I dug them out of my closet to take a pic for you all.

                              @John-Galt I generally wear 11.5D, and my Mister Lous are 11.5E. The Luccheses are 11.5D. The only differences I know about the last come down to the shape of the toe. I'm really not a cowboy boot expert at all. @jdl1279 might be able to help out, or maybe @Chris ?
